Global Electric Generators Market (USD Million), 2021 - 2031

In the year 2024, the Global Electric Generators Market was valued at USD 28,265.87 million. The size of this market is expected to increase to USD 33,829.37 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 2.6%.

The global electric generators market has experienced significant growth in recent years, driven by increasing demand for uninterrupted power supply across various sectors such as residential, commercial, and industrial. This demand is fueled by factors including population growth, urbanization, and the expanding infrastructure in emerging economies. Additionally, the rise in natural disasters and the corresponding need for reliable backup power systems have further bolstered the market. The adoption of electric generators is also influenced by advancements in technology, which have led to the development of more efficient, cost-effective, and environmentally friendly solutions.

In the residential sector, the demand for electric generators is primarily driven by the need for emergency backup power during outages. This is particularly important in regions prone to severe weather conditions such as hurricanes, storms, and blizzards. With the increasing reliance on electricity for everyday activities, homeowners are investing in generators to ensure a continuous power supply. Innovations such as portable and quieter generators have made them more appealing for residential use, offering a convenient solution for power disruptions.

The commercial and industrial sectors also play a significant role in the growth of the electric generators market. Businesses require reliable power sources to maintain operations, prevent data loss, and avoid financial losses due to power interruptions. Industrial facilities, especially those in manufacturing and healthcare, depend on continuous power for their processes and services. As a result, these sectors are increasingly investing in high-capacity generators to safeguard their operations. Moreover, the integration of smart technologies and remote monitoring systems in generators has enhanced their efficiency and reliability, making them a preferred choice for commercial and industrial applications.

Looking ahead, the global electric generators market is expected to continue its upward trajectory, driven by ongoing technological advancements and the increasing focus on sustainable energy solutions. The shift towards renewable energy sources, such as solar and wind, has led to the development of hybrid generators that can integrate with these renewable systems. This not only reduces the carbon footprint but also provides a more resilient power supply. Furthermore, government initiatives and incentives aimed at promoting clean energy are likely to support the growth of the electric generators market, as manufacturers innovate to meet the evolving energy needs of consumers and industries worldwide.
